import argparse
import concurrent.futures
import copy
import fnmatch
import json
import logging
import os
import re
from datetime import datetime
from pathlib import Path
import freqtrade.commands.data_commands
import nest_asyncio
import pandas as pd
from dateutil.relativedelta import *
from freqtrade.configuration import Configuration
from freqtrade.data.history.history_utils import (load_pair_history)
from freqtrade.enums import CandleType, MarginMode, TradingMode
from freqtrade.exchange import list_available_exchanges
from freqtrade.plugins.pairlistmanager import PairListManager
from freqtrade.resolvers import ExchangeResolver
from tqdm import tqdm
nest_asyncio.apply()
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(description="Description of your script")
parser.add_argument("--jobs",
default=os.cpu_count(),
type=int,
help="Number of jobs, default=cores. -1 for unlimited")
parser.add_argument("--exchanges",
type=str,
help="Space separated list of exchanges",
default="")
# Parse the arguments
args = parser.parse_args()
class Generator:
FIAT_currencies = ["USDT", "BUSD", "USDC", "DAI", "TUSD", "FDUSD", "PAX",
"USD", "EUR", "GBP", "TRY", "JPY", "NIS", "AUD", "KRW", "BRL"]
STAKE_CURRENCY_NAME = ""
EXCHANGE_NAME = ""
TRADING_MODE_NAME = ""
DATA_FORMAT = ""
config = ""
exchange = ""
pairlists = ""
pairs = ""
data_location = ""
DATE_FORMAT = "%Y%m%d"
DATE_TIME_FORMAT = "%Y%m%d %H:%M:%S"
TRADABLE_ONLY = ""
ACTIVE_ONLY = ""
DOWNLOAD_DATA = ""
FUTURES_ONLY = False
SPOT_ONLY = True
def __init__(self):
self.pairs_market_currency = []
os.nice(19)
self.INTERVAL_ARR = ["monthly"]
self.ASSET_FILTER_PRICE_ARR = [0.0, 0.01, 0.02, 0.05, 0.15, 0.5]
self.NUMBER_ASSETS_ARR = [30, 45, 60, 75, 90, 105, 120, 200, 99999]
self.DATA_FORMAT = "jsongz"
self.TRADABLE_ONLY = False
self.ACTIVE_ONLY = False
self.TRADING_MODES = ["futures", "spot"]
self.CANDLE_TYPE = CandleType.SPOT
self.START_DATE_STR = "20171201 00:00:00"
self.END_DATE_STR = f"{datetime.today().replace(day=1).strftime('%Y%m%d')} 00:00:00"
self.start_string = self.START_DATE_STR.split(" ")[0]
self.end_string = self.END_DATE_STR.split(" ")[0]
self.base_volume = None
def set_config(self):
self.config = Configuration.from_files([])
self.config["dataformat_ohlcv"] = self.DATA_FORMAT
self.config["timeframe"] = "1d"
self.config["exchange"]["name"] = self.EXCHANGE_NAME
self.config["stake_currency"] = self.STAKE_CURRENCY_NAME
self.config["exchange"]["pair_whitelist"] = [
f".*/{self.STAKE_CURRENCY_NAME}",
]
self.config["exchange"]["pair_blacklist"] = []
self.config["pairlists"] = [
{
"method": "StaticPairList",
},
]
if self.TRADING_MODE_NAME == "spot":
self.config["trading_mode"] = TradingMode.SPOT
self.config["margin_mode"] = MarginMode.ISOLATED
self.CANDLE_TYPE = CandleType.SPOT
self.FUTURES_ONLY = False
self.SPOT_ONLY = True
self.config["candle_type_def"] = CandleType.SPOT
else:
self.config["trading_mode"] = TradingMode.FUTURES
self.config["margin_mode"] = MarginMode.ISOLATED
self.CANDLE_TYPE = CandleType.FUTURES
self.FUTURES_ONLY = True
self.SPOT_ONLY = False
self.config["candle_type_def"] = CandleType.FUTURES
self.exchange = ExchangeResolver.load_exchange(self.config, validate=False)
self.pairlists = PairListManager(self.exchange, self.config)
self.data_location = Path(self.config["user_data_dir"],
"data_pairlist_generator",
self.config["exchange"]["name"])
if self.STAKE_CURRENCY_NAME != "":
self.pairs_market_currency = self.exchange.get_markets(
quote_currencies=[self.STAKE_CURRENCY_NAME],
tradable_only=self.TRADABLE_ONLY,
active_only=self.ACTIVE_ONLY,
spot_only=self.SPOT_ONLY,
margin_only=False,
futures_only=self.FUTURES_ONLY)
self.config["exchange"]["pair_whitelist"] = [market_data["symbol"] for market_data in
self.pairs_market_currency.values()]
else:
self.pairs_market = self.exchange.get_markets(
tradable_only=self.TRADABLE_ONLY,
active_only=self.ACTIVE_ONLY,
spot_only=self.SPOT_ONLY,
margin_only=False,
futures_only=self.FUTURES_ONLY)
def get_data_slices_dates(self, start_date_str, end_date_str, interval):
start_date = datetime.strptime(start_date_str, self.DATE_TIME_FORMAT)
end_date = datetime.strptime(end_date_str, self.DATE_TIME_FORMAT)
if interval == "monthly":
time_delta = relativedelta(months=+1)
elif interval == "weekly":
time_delta = relativedelta(weeks=+1)
elif interval == "daily":
time_delta = relativedelta(days=+1)
else:
time_delta = relativedelta(months=+1)
slices = []
run = True
while run:
# slice_start_time = end_date - time_delta
slice_end_time = start_date + time_delta
if slice_end_time <= end_date:
slice_date = {
"start": start_date,
"end": slice_end_time
}
slices.append(slice_date)
start_date = slice_end_time
else:
slice_date = {
"start": start_date,
"end": end_date
}
slices.append(slice_date)
run = False
return slices
# Exchanges mostly define volume of a candle by quote (USDT) but sometimes per base (BTC) on the example of BTC/USDT
# Only returns proper values if both pairs that were compared could be done and at least 30 days overlap
# Compared is against several pairs, since sometimes pairs don't exist on that exchange that are compared with.
def calculate_is_base_volume(self):
self.base_volume = None
# Filter pairs that match the pattern "BTC/*"
btc_pairs = [pair for pair in self.pairs_market_currency if fnmatch.fnmatch(pair, "BTC/*")]
compared_pairs = [pair for pair in self.pairs_market_currency if
fnmatch.fnmatch(pair, "*SHIB/*") or
fnmatch.fnmatch(pair, "*PEPE/*") or
fnmatch.fnmatch(pair, "*FLOKI/*") or
fnmatch.fnmatch(pair, "*DOGE/*") or
fnmatch.fnmatch(pair, "*XRP/*") or
fnmatch.fnmatch(pair, "*ADA/*")]
# Abort if those pairs don't exist
if len(btc_pairs) == 0:
return
if len(compared_pairs) == 0:
return
candles_btc = load_pair_history(
datadir=self.data_location,
timeframe=self.config["timeframe"],
pair=btc_pairs[0],
data_format=self.DATA_FORMAT,
candle_type=self.CANDLE_TYPE,
)
candles_comparison = []
# just in case those pairs didn't get overlap...
for compared_pair in compared_pairs:
candles_comparison = load_pair_history(
datadir=self.data_location,
timeframe=self.config["timeframe"],
pair=compared_pair,
data_format=self.DATA_FORMAT,
candle_type=self.CANDLE_TYPE
)
if len(candles_comparison) > 0:
break
if len(candles_btc) == 0 or len(candles_comparison) == 0:
return
full_dataframe = pd.merge(candles_btc, candles_comparison, on="date", how="inner")
# only continue if the overlap is > 30 candles
if len(full_dataframe) < 30:
return
# Calculate the sum of volume columns for the last 30 rows of candles_BTC
# adjust if you move off the daily timeframe!
vol_btc = full_dataframe.tail(30)["volume_x"].sum()
vol_comparison = full_dataframe.tail(30)["volume_y"].sum()
returning_value = vol_btc < vol_comparison
# This is for debugging to verify the calculations
# print(f"vol_btc={vol_btc}, vol_{compared_pair}={vol_comparison}, "
# f"exchange:{self.EXCHANGE_NAME}, "
# f"market:{str(self.config['trading_mode'])} "
# f"Volume in BTC? {vol_btc<vol_comparison} !")
return returning_value
def process_candles_data(self, filter_price):
full_dataframe = pd.DataFrame()
for pair in self.pairs_market_currency:
candles = load_pair_history(
datadir=self.data_location,
timeframe=self.config["timeframe"],
pair=pair,
data_format=self.DATA_FORMAT,
candle_type=self.CANDLE_TYPE,
)
if len(candles):
# if volume is base volume (like BTC) then calculate it back to quote (USDT) example: BTC/USDT
# by putting it back to USDT we can compare the pairs fairly
if self.base_volume:
candles["volume"] = candles["volume"] * candles["close"]
candles.loc[(candles.close < filter_price), "close"] = 0
candles[pair] = candles["volume"] * candles["close"]
if full_dataframe.empty:
full_dataframe = candles[["date", pair]].copy()
else:
full_dataframe = pd.merge(full_dataframe, candles[["date", pair]].copy(), on="date",
how="outer")
# print(full_dataframe.head())
if "date" in full_dataframe:
full_dataframe["date"] = full_dataframe["date"].dt.tz_localize(None)
return full_dataframe
def process_date_slices(self, df, date_slices, number_assets):
result = {}
for date_slice in date_slices:
df_slice = df[(df.date >= date_slice["start"]) & (df.date < date_slice["end"])].copy()
summarised = df_slice.sum(numeric_only=True)
summarised = summarised[summarised > 0]
summarised = summarised.sort_values(ascending=False)
if len(summarised) > number_assets:
result_pairs_list = list(summarised.index[:number_assets])
else:
result_pairs_list = list(summarised.index)
if len(result_pairs_list) > 0:
result[(f"{date_slice['start'].strftime(self.DATE_FORMAT)}"
f"-{date_slice['end'].strftime(self.DATE_FORMAT)}")] \
= result_pairs_list
return result
# We now get a list of fiat currencies listed by occurencies
def get_sorted_fiat_currencies(self):
from collections import Counter
# Get the quote currencies from the markets dictionary
quote_currencies = [market_data["quote"] for market_data in self.pairs_market.values() if
any(market_data["quote"].startswith(fiat) for fiat in self.FIAT_currencies)]
# Count the occurrences of each quote currency
quote_currency_counts = Counter(quote_currencies)
# Sort the quote currencies based on their occurrence counts (from most to least used)
sorted_quote_currencies = sorted(quote_currency_counts.items(), key=lambda x: x[1], reverse=True)
# If you want only the quote currencies without their counts
sorted_quote_currencies = [currency for currency, _ in sorted_quote_currencies]
# Get the list of markets for each sorted quote currency
sorted_markets = {
quote_currency: [
market_symbol for market_symbol, market_data in self.exchange.markets.items()
if quote_currency in market_data["quote"]]
for quote_currency in sorted_quote_currencies}
return sorted_markets
def main(self, exchange):
self.EXCHANGE_NAME = exchange
for single_trading_mode in self.TRADING_MODES:
# Only attempt to run futures exchanges that were actually implemented to not confuse users
# (even though freqtrade allows downloading data of many more exchanges than those 4)
# for spot on the other hand ... well, good luck - if they work, they work. If not, not.
if (
single_trading_mode == "futures" and
self.EXCHANGE_NAME not in ["binance", "okx", "gate", "bybit", "binanceus"]
):
continue
self.TRADING_MODE_NAME = single_trading_mode
self.set_config() # initializes the exchange too, so we can get markets to begin with
sorted_quote_currencies = self.get_sorted_fiat_currencies()
for single_currency_name in sorted_quote_currencies.keys():
self.STAKE_CURRENCY_NAME = single_currency_name
self.set_config()
if len(self.config["exchange"]["pair_whitelist"]) == 0:
continue
download_args = {"pairs": self.config["exchange"]["pair_whitelist"],
"include_inactive": True,
"timerange": self.start_string + "-" + self.end_string,
"download_trades": False,
"exchange": self.EXCHANGE_NAME,
"timeframes": [self.config["timeframe"]],
"trading_mode": self.config["trading_mode"],
"dataformat_ohlcv": self.DATA_FORMAT,
"datadir": self.data_location
}
# Just try to download data from kraken, you ll LOVE it -.-
#if exchange == "kraken":
# download_args["download_trades"] = True
if exchange != "kraken":
freqtrade.commands.data_commands.start_download_data(download_args)
self.base_volume = self.calculate_is_base_volume()
if self.base_volume is None:
continue
# print(f"Status: {self.exchange}|{single_trading_mode}, calculating pairlists...")
for asset_filter_price in self.ASSET_FILTER_PRICE_ARR:
volume_dataframe = self.process_candles_data(asset_filter_price)
if volume_dataframe.empty:
continue
for interval in self.INTERVAL_ARR:
date_slices = self.get_data_slices_dates(
self.START_DATE_STR,
self.END_DATE_STR,
interval)
path_prefix = os.path.join(
os.getcwd(), "user_data", "pairlists",
f"{self.EXCHANGE_NAME}_{self.TRADING_MODE_NAME}",
f"{self.STAKE_CURRENCY_NAME}",
f"{interval}"
)
if not os.path.exists(path_prefix):
os.makedirs(path_prefix)
for number_assets in self.NUMBER_ASSETS_ARR:
slices = self.process_date_slices(volume_dataframe, date_slices, number_assets)
for index, (timerange, current_slice) in enumerate(slices.items()):
end_date_config_file = timerange.split("-")[1]
whitelist = current_slice
file_prefix = (f"{interval}_{number_assets}_{self.STAKE_CURRENCY_NAME}_"
f"{str(asset_filter_price).replace('.', ',')}"
f"_minprice_")
file_name = os.path.join(
path_prefix, f"{file_prefix}{end_date_config_file}.json")
os.makedirs(os.path.dirname(file_name), exist_ok=True)
data = {
"pairlists": [
{
"method": "StaticPairList"
}
],
"trading_mode": self.TRADING_MODE_NAME.lower(),
"margin_mode": "isolated",
"stake_currency": self.STAKE_CURRENCY_NAME.upper(),
"exchange": {
"name": self.EXCHANGE_NAME,
"key": "",
"secret": "",
"pair_whitelist": [],
"pair_blacklist": []
}
}
data["exchange"]["pair_whitelist"] = whitelist
if os.path.exists(file_name):
os.remove(file_name)
with open(file_name, "w") as f2:
json.dump(data, f2, indent=4)
# If this is the last slice, additionally create a _current.json
if index == len(slices) - 1:
last_slice_file_name = os.path.join(
path_prefix, f"{file_prefix}current.json")
if os.path.exists(last_slice_file_name):
os.remove(last_slice_file_name)
with open(last_slice_file_name, "w") as f2:
json.dump(data, f2, indent=4)
# print(f"Done {self.exchange}|{single_trading_mode}|{self.STAKE_CURRENCY_NAME}")
if args.exchanges == "":
exchanges = list_available_exchanges(True)
# remove any exchange that is named futures to remove duplicates
# remove bitfinex since bitfinex2 is the same as bitfinex2, but bitfinex2 has the newer api version
# same for hitbtc and hitbtc3
# remote gateio since gate is the same (rebranding)
exchanges_names = [
exchange["classname"] for exchange in exchanges
if (exchange["classname"] != "gateio"
and exchange["classname"] != "bitfinex"
and exchange["classname"] != "hitbtc"
and "futures" not in exchange["classname"]
)
]
else:
exchanges_names = args.exchanges.split()
# Define a function to process each exchange
def process_exchange(current_exchange):
Generator().main(current_exchange)
#process_exchange("binance")
# easier debugging, only with one thread
#for exchange_name in exchanges_names:
# process_exchange(exchange_name)
jobs = args.jobs
if jobs == -1:
jobs = len(exchanges_names)
if "kraken" in exchanges_names:
print("We found the exchange kraken, it is assumed you downloaded AND "
"converted the csv-data to daily candles already as per "
"https://www.freqtrade.io/en/stable/exchanges/#historic-kraken-data . "
"it would otherwise take ages to do anything since we would have to "
"download all trade data from 2018 up to today with a query limit "
"of several seconds each.")
if jobs == 1:
for exchange_name in exchanges_names:
process_exchange(exchange_name)
else:
with concurrent.futures.ProcessPoolExecutor(max_workers=jobs) as executor:
futures = {executor.submit(process_exchange, exchange_name): exchange_name for exchange_name in exchanges_names}
with tqdm(total=len(exchanges_names), desc="Processing exchanges") as pbar:
for future in concurrent.futures.as_completed(futures):
pbar.update(1)
exchange_name = futures[future]
del futures[future]
remaining_tasks = len(futures)
remaining_exchanges = ", ".join(list(futures.values()))
pbar.set_description(f"Processing: {remaining_exchanges}")
print("DONE!")
